#34cb06 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#34cb06 is composed of 20.4% red, 79.6% green and 2.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 74.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 97% yellow and 20.4% black. It has a hue angle of 106 degrees, a saturation of 94.3% and a lightness of 41%. #34cb06 color hex could be obtained by blending #68ff0c with #009700. Closest websafe color is: #33cc00.

Shades and Tints of #34cb06

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030c00 is the darkest color, while #fafff8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#34cb06

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#676b66 is the less saturated color, while #34cb06 is the most saturated one.
